WWBN AVideo through 29.0 contains an authentication bypass vulnerability where the stored password hash is accepted as a valid login credential through two independent code paths in loginFromRequest() and encryptPasswordVerify(). Attackers who obtain the stored users.password hash value can authenticate as any user by submitting the hash directly to login endpoints, completely bypassing password verification.
